Sharon Kay Olander, the daughter of Lisle H. and Dorothy S. (Selser) Downey was born February 18, 1938 in Red Oak, Iowa. She passed away on Tuesday, December 2, 2014 at the Good Samaritan Society, Red Oak, Iowa at the age of 76 years, 9 months and 14 days. Sharon lived in Pilot Grove Township her entire life. She graduated from Elliott High School and attended Jennie Edmundson Nursing School in Council Bluffs, Iowa. She received her LPN and worked a few years for Dr. Johnson in Griswold. Sharon was united in marriage to Merrill L. Olander on March 1, 1959 in Red Oak and purchased their farm. Sharon and Merrill made this farm their home all their married days. She was a busy homemaker, raising her sons and helping Merrill with farm work. Sharon enjoyed gardening, growing roses and antiquing. She was a member of the Order of Eastern Star. Sharon was preceded in death by her husband, Merrill on August 23, 2010 and parents. Sharon is survived by her sons: Jon Olander and wife Ruth of Lake Villa, IL; and Greg Olander and wife Mary Beth of West Des Moines, IA; six grandchildren: Ellie, Marie, Laura, David, Jenna and Jessica; n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ends.
